- Relevant stakeholders (stakeholder)
User: Teacher
Customer: Student, academic Office
Software engineer
- Competitive demand Analysis
| N |
- User Login to enter login information to be optimized
- Tips for login error messages need to be improved
- The list of elective students needs to be improved
- Improve the preservation of the recording results
- Design of the user interface
- Improvement of verification Code
|
| A |
- Instantly retrieve numbers when entering a teacher number compliance rules
- Prompt case when entering password, and add display password function
- Throw a specific error message, such as: User does not exist, password error, etc.
- Differentiate between optional and required classes, and only show students information for selected classes
- Every time you enter a person's performance system to save immediately, in case of power outages and other emergencies
- Discard irrelevant things and make the interface simple and beautiful
- Using the Arithmetic verification code
|
| B |
- Reduce the error rate for user logons
- Reduce the amount of user input results
- Simple interface not easy to produce aesthetic fatigue
|
| C |
|
| D |
- You don't have to use it.
|
|
Peripheral function |
killer function |
| Necessary requirements |
Tips for Login error messages Design of the user interface |
Improvement of students ' list of optional courses Improve the preservation of the recording results |
| Ancillary requirements |
Improvement of verification Code |
Optimization when user logs in to enter login information |
Hand over Assignment 5